USENIX Security2026

Quantifying Large Language Model Attacks Through the Lens of Model Cognition

Xiuming Liu*, Chaoxiang He*, Xuanran Yu, Jichen Chai, Feiyue Xu, Sheng Hang, Hanqing Hu, Bin Benjamin Zhu, Hongsheng Hu, Shi-Feng Sun, Dawu Gu, Shuo Wang

  • Discovery of "Cognitive Dissonance" in LLMs: Revealed a systematic recognition-enforcement gap where intermediate hidden states can distinguish harmful intent with 90%+ accuracy, yet the final decoder often prioritizes instruction-following over internal safety signals.
  • Quantitative Attack & Trajectory Metrics: Developed the Attack Consistency Index (ACI) and layer-wise cognitive drift metrics.
  • Lightweight Multi-Layer Sentinel: Introduced a robust mechanism under 5M parameters that maintains over 94% detection accuracy under white-box adaptive attacks.
IEEE S&P2026

SoK: Robustness in Large Language Models against Jailbreak Attacks

Feiyue Xu, Hongsheng Hu, Chaoxiang He, Sheng Hang, Hanqing Hu, Xiuming Liu, Yubo Zhao, Zhengyan Zhou, Bin Benjamin Zhu, Shi-Feng Sun, Dawu Gu, Shuo Wang

  • Security Cube Evaluation Framework: Designed a holistic evaluation paradigm integrating 14 quantitative metrics across attacker, defender, and judge axes.
  • Large-scale Empirical Benchmarking: Studied 13 representative attacks and 5 defenses across model scales from 7B to 671B using more than 48,000 attack attempts.
  • Systematic Taxonomy: Systematized seven attack types and five stages of defense deployment.
